import customtkinter as ctk
from tkinter import messagebox
import vgamepad as vg
import sys
import time
# Set Appearance and Theme
ctk.set_appearance_mode("Dark") # Dark mode by default
ctk.set_default_color_theme("blue") # Modern blue accent
class ControllerRow(ctk.CTkFrame):
def __init__(self, master, index, remove_callback):
super().__init__(master, corner_radius=10)
self.index = index
self.remove_callback = remove_callback
self.gamepad = None
self.is_connected = False
self.pack(fill='x', padx=20, pady=10)
# Left: Controller Info
self.info_label = ctk.CTkLabel(self, text=f"🎮 Controller {index + 1}", font=("Segoe UI", 16, "bold"), width=150, anchor='w')
self.info_label.pack(side='left', padx=20, pady=15)
# Right: Buttons (Remove, Connect/Disconnect)
self.btn_remove = ctk.CTkButton(self, text="Remove", width=80, height=32,
fg_color="#d32f2f", hover_color="#b71c1c",
command=self.remove)
self.btn_remove.pack(side='right', padx=(5, 20))
self.btn_toggle = ctk.CTkButton(self, text="Connect", width=120, height=32,
fg_color="#1976D2", hover_color="#1565C0",
command=self.toggle_connection)
self.btn_toggle.pack(side='right', padx=5)
def toggle_connection(self):
if not self.is_connected:
try:
self.gamepad = vg.VX360Gamepad()
# WARM-UP SEQUENCE: Force driver to see a state change
# 1. Start at absolute zero
self.gamepad.left_joystick(0, 0)
self.gamepad.right_joystick(0, 0)
self.gamepad.update()
time.sleep(0.05)
# 2. Briefly send a tiny pulse to "wake up" the report
self.gamepad.left_joystick(1, 1)
self.gamepad.update()
time.sleep(0.05)
# 3. Final Reset to absolute zero
self.gamepad.reset()
self.gamepad.left_joystick(0, 0)
self.gamepad.right_joystick(0, 0)
self.gamepad.update()
self.is_connected = True
self.btn_toggle.configure(text="Disconnect", fg_color="#388E3C", hover_color="#2E7D32")
self.btn_remove.configure(state="disabled", fg_color="#555555")
print(f"[INFO] Controller {self.index + 1} connected. Warm-up sequence complete.")
self.start_heartbeat()
except Exception as e:
messagebox.showerror("Driver Error", f"Failed to connect controller: {e}\n\nEnsure ViGEmBus driver is installed.")
else:
self.is_connected = False
if self.gamepad:
self.gamepad.reset()
self.gamepad.update()
del self.gamepad
self.gamepad = None
self.btn_toggle.configure(text="Connect", fg_color="#1976D2", hover_color="#1565C0")
self.btn_remove.configure(state="normal", fg_color="#d32f2f")
print(f"[INFO] Controller {self.index + 1} disconnected.")
def start_heartbeat(self):
if self.is_connected and self.gamepad:
try:
# Continuously re-apply absolute zero
self.gamepad.left_joystick(0, 0)
self.gamepad.right_joystick(0, 0)
self.gamepad.update()
# Repeat every 1 second for higher persistence
self.after(1000, self.start_heartbeat)
except Exception as e:
print(f"[ERROR] Heartbeat failed for Controller {self.index + 1}: {e}")
def remove(self):
if self.is_connected:
return
self.remove_callback(self)
self.destroy()
class ControllerApp(ctk.CTk):
def __init__(self):
super().__init__()
self.title("Virtual Controller Manager")
self.geometry("600x600")
# Main Header
self.header_frame = ctk.CTkFrame(self, fg_color="transparent")
self.header_frame.pack(fill='x', pady=30)
self.title_label = ctk.CTkLabel(self.header_frame, text="VIRTUAL CONTROLLER HUB",
font=("Segoe UI", 24, "bold"))
self.title_label.pack()
self.add_btn = ctk.CTkButton(self.header_frame, text="+ ADD NEW CONTROLLER",
font=("Segoe UI", 14, "bold"), height=40,
command=self.add_controller)
self.add_btn.pack(pady=15)
# Scrollable area for controllers
self.scroll_frame = ctk.CTkScrollableFrame(self, fg_color="transparent")
self.scroll_frame.pack(fill='both', expand=True, padx=20, pady=(0, 20))
self.controllers = []
self.counter = 0
def add_controller(self):
row = ControllerRow(self.scroll_frame, self.counter, self.remove_row)
self.controllers.append(row)
self.counter += 1
def remove_row(self, row):
self.controllers.remove(row)
if __name__ == "__main__":
try:
import customtkinter
import vgamepad
except ImportError as e:
print(f"[ERROR] Missing library: {e}")
print("Please run: pip install customtkinter vgamepad")
sys.exit(1)
app = ControllerApp()
app.mainloop()
